Тип ресурса iosCompliancePolicy

Пространство имен: microsoft.graph

Примечание. API Microsoft Graph для Intune требует наличия активной лицензии Intune для клиента.

Этот класс содержит параметры обеспечения соответствия требованиям для IOS.

Наследуется от deviceCompliancePolicy.

Методы

Метод Возвращаемый тип Описание
Перечисление iosCompliancePolicies Коллекция iosCompliancePolicy Список свойств и связей объектов iosCompliancePolicy.
Получение iosCompliancePolicy iosCompliancePolicy Считывание свойств и связей объекта iosCompliancePolicy.
Создание iosCompliancePolicy iosCompliancePolicy Создание нового объекта iosCompliancePolicy.
Удаление iosCompliancePolicy None Удаление экземпляра iosCompliancePolicy.
Обновление iosCompliancePolicy iosCompliancePolicy Обновление свойств объекта iosCompliancePolicy.

Свойства

Свойство Тип Описание
id String Ключ объекта. Наследуется от объекта deviceCompliancePolicy.
createdDateTime DateTimeOffset Дата и время создания объекта. Наследуется от объекта deviceCompliancePolicy.
description String Указанное администратором описание конфигурации устройства. Наследуется от объекта deviceCompliancePolicy.
lastModifiedDateTime DateTimeOffset Дата и время последнего изменения объекта. Наследуется от объекта deviceCompliancePolicy.
displayName String Указанное администратором имя конфигурации устройства. Наследуется от объекта deviceCompliancePolicy.
version Int32 Версия конфигурации устройства. Наследуется от объекта deviceCompliancePolicy.
passcodeBlockSimple Boolean Указывает, следует ли заблокировать простые секретные коды.
passcodeExpirationDays Int32 Количество дней до окончания срока действия секретного кода. Допустимые значения: от 1 до 65 535.
passcodeMinimumLength Int32 Минимальная длина секретного кода. Допустимые значения: от 4 до 14.
passcodeMinutesOfInactivityBeforeLock Int32 Период бездействия (в минутах), по истечении которого будет запрашиваться секретный код.
passcodePreviousPasscodeBlockCount Int32 Количество предыдущих секретных кодов, которые следует блокировать. Допустимые значения: от 1 до 24.
passcodeMinimumCharacterSetCount Int32 Количество наборов символов, которые требуются для пароля.
passcodeRequiredType requiredPasswordType Требуемый тип секретного кода. Возможные значения: deviceDefault, alphanumeric, numeric.
passcodeRequired Boolean Указывает, требуется ли запрашивать секретный код.
osMinimumVersion String Минимальная версия iOS.
osMaximumVersion String Максимальная версия iOS.
securityBlockJailbrokenDevices Boolean Устройства нельзя взламывать и рутовать.
deviceThreatProtectionEnabled Boolean Указывает на то, что защита от угроз для устройств должна быть включена.
deviceThreatProtectionRequiredSecurityLevel deviceThreatProtectionLevel Указывает на то, что на уровне минимального риска, определенного в Mobile Threat Protection, нужно сообщать о несоответствии требованиям. Возможные значения: unavailable, secured, low, medium, high, notSet.
managedEmailProfileRequired Boolean Указывает, требуется ли запрашивать управляемый профиль электронного адреса.

Связи

Связь Тип Описание
scheduledActionsForRule Коллекция deviceComplianceScheduledActionForRule Список запланированных действий для каждого правила для этой политики соответствия. Это обязательное свойство при создании отдельных политик соответствия для каждой платформы. Наследуется от объекта deviceCompliancePolicy.
deviceStatuses Коллекция deviceComplianceDeviceStatus Список DeviceComplianceDeviceStatus. Наследуется от объекта deviceCompliancePolicy.
userStatuses Коллекция deviceComplianceUserStatus Список DeviceComplianceUserStatus. Наследуется от объекта deviceCompliancePolicy.
deviceStatusOverview deviceComplianceDeviceOverview Обзор состояния обеспечения соответствия требованиям для устройств. Наследуется от deviceCompliancePolicy.
userStatusOverview deviceComplianceUserOverview Обзор состояния обеспечения соответствия требованиям для устройств, указанного для пользователей. Наследуется от deviceCompliancePolicy.
deviceSettingStateSummaries Коллекция settingStateDeviceSummary Сводка данных о состоянии настройки обеспечения соответствия требованиям для устройств. Наследуется от deviceCompliancePolicy.
assignments Коллекция deviceCompliancePolicyAssignment Коллекция назначений для этой политики обеспечения соответствия требованиям. Наследуется от объекта deviceCompliancePolicy.

Представление JSON

Ниже представлено описание ресурса в формате JSON.

{
  "@odata.type": "#microsoft.graph.iosCompliancePolicy",
  "id": "String (identifier)",
  "createdDateTime": "String (timestamp)",
  "description": "String",
  "lastModifiedDateTime": "String (timestamp)",
  "displayName": "String",
  "version": 1024,
  "passcodeBlockSimple": true,
  "passcodeExpirationDays": 1024,
  "passcodeMinimumLength": 1024,
  "passcodeMinutesOfInactivityBeforeLock": 1024,
  "passcodePreviousPasscodeBlockCount": 1024,
  "passcodeMinimumCharacterSetCount": 1024,
  "passcodeRequiredType": "String",
  "passcodeRequired": true,
  "osMinimumVersion": "String",
  "osMaximumVersion": "String",
  "securityBlockJailbrokenDevices": true,
  "deviceThreatProtectionEnabled": true,
  "deviceThreatProtectionRequiredSecurityLevel": "String",
  "managedEmailProfileRequired": true
}